Kicking off the fourth season is special guest Dr. Rachael Hill! She is a Stanford-educated and Bay-Area raised African historian at California State Polytechnic University. She discusses why it’s not enough to be a well-meaning white person, taking a critical look at all forms of evidence, and the value in trading cleverness for being in awe. *Stay tuned at the end for a bonus discussion on how she respectfully names her cats. **More information and links for resources discussed in this episode can be found under the YouTube video (YouTube.com/JoiofDance)
